Immerse yourself in the timeless history and beauty of the Alhambra palace and fortress complex, one of the biggest examples of medieval Islamic culture and architecture, situated in picturesque Andalusia.
Soak Up The Alcazaba's Architecture
The oldest surviving fortress section of Alhambra, the Alcazaba has been restored many times over the years and consists of looming outer walls, towers, and ramparts. The Candle Tower, or ‘Torre de la Vela’, is a highlight of this section, being the largest tower. The scenic Garden of the Adarves, located on the low adarve of the fortress, is where you’ll get the most sprawling views of the city from here.
Visit The Promenade of the Cypress & San Francisco Gardens
A walkway with leaning cypress trees correctly describes the shaded Promenade of the Cypress. With this ticket, you also have access to the Secano or Drylands (an unirrigated section of land), and the lush and expansive San Francisco Gardens.
Wander Through The Generalife Palace & Gardens
Truly a masterpiece in outdoor garden architecture, the Generalife Palace & Gardens used to be an escape from court duties and affairs for the royal kings. Stroll through the manicured gardens with fountains and lush greenery, complementing the simple structure of the palace. Other spaces to explore here include the legendary Soultana’s Court, the oldest Water Stairway, and The Court of the Main Canal.
